Output d59bfdd781fa36b0d0bfbb136b42461c4cc5824cd39d67a14f1d4f0411639901:2

value
8020295
script pubkey
OP_0 OP_PUSHBYTES_20 d71aadd898aeffe25bafbf6ef7509b174c7dc4c5
address
bc1q6ud2mkyc4ml7yka0hah0w5ymzax8m3x9x5swjx
transaction
d59bfdd781fa36b0d0bfbb136b42461c4cc5824cd39d67a14f1d4f0411639901
spent
true